The invention provides a ship stabilization device based on the Magnus effect. The ship stabilization device comprises a rotation control mechanism, a swing control mechanism, a telescopic control mechanism, a supporting body, a hollow shaft, a rotor wing, a first telescopic wing, a second telescopic wing and a shear fork telescopic assembly. Wherein the telescopic control mechanism consists of an electric servo cylinder and a telescopic shaft and can realize axial telescopic control; the scissor telescopic assembly comprises a front end face support, a connecting disc, a rear end face support and two scissor hinges. A rear end face support of the scissor telescopic assembly is welded or riveted to the rotor wing, a front end face support of the scissor telescopic assembly is welded or riveted to the second telescopic wing, the connecting disc is matched with a sliding bearing installed at the front end of the telescopic shaft through a center hole and can rotate around the telescopic shaft, and therefore it is guaranteed that the scissor telescopic assembly can rotate along with the rotor wing and the second telescopic wing.
